科学领域:

  • 优化优化 优化优化
  • 机器学习 机器学习
  • 人工智能的人工智能

背景情况:

  • 可控制的帕雷托前线学习 (CPFL) 接近帕雷托最佳解决方案.
  • 实际应用往往涉及特定约束区域内的决策者目标.
  • 之前的CPFL模型使用了超级网络多层感知器 (Hyper-MLP) 架构.

研究的目的:

  • 为 CPFL 开发一个先进的模型,使用分割可行性约束 (SFC).
  • 利用变压器架构的优势,在受约束的多目标优化中提高性能.
  • 为了提高接近帕雷托最佳解决方案的准确性,在可行性限制下设置最佳解决方案.

主要方法:

  • 开发一种新的超变压器 (Hyper-Trans) 模型,用于CPFL与SFC.
  • 在决策空间的定义约束区域内专门训练模型.
  • 使用序列对序列的普遍近似理论进行模型验证.

主要成果:

  • 与Hyper-MLP模型相比,提出的Hyper-Trans模型显示了减少的平均平方误差 (MED).
  • 超级传输模型有效地处理了具有分割可行性约束的多目标优化问题.
  • 计算实验证实了Hyper-Trans架构的卓越性能.

结论:

  • 超变压器模型为可控制的帕雷托前线学习提供了更准确和更有效的方法,具有分割可行性约束.
  • 这一进步使复杂的多目标优化问题具有实际约束的更好的解决方案成为可能.
  • 这些发现表明变压器是高级优化任务的有希望的架构.
